I used to drive a Honda CR-V with a 1.5T engine, and I did hear about the oil dilution issue. When I first bought the car, during cold winters, I noticed the oil level rising when checking the dipstick, which made me a bit concerned about potential engine problems. Later, Honda issued an official recall notice and performed a software update to adjust the fuel injection system, reducing the likelihood of gasoline mixing into the engine oil. I went to the dealership for the free update, and after driving for a year or two, I never encountered the issue again. Honda stated that they optimized the ECU settings for cold climates and short-distance driving, and most owners reported that the problem was resolved. Although there are no longer widespread reports of this issue, I still recommend checking the oil level regularly, especially before starting the car in winter—refer to the maintenance guide in the manual just in case. I enjoy tinkering with cars, and in my research on cases involving Honda's 1.5T engine, I found that the oil dilution issue is caused by fuel infiltration. Honda has issued recalls and software updates to adjust the air-fuel ratio, reducing fuel accumulation in the oil. As a DIY enthusiast, I usually check the oil level myself: measure it with the dipstick when the engine is cold, and as long as it's below the upper limit, it's fine. If there are repeated abnormalities after the update, it might be necessary to check the oxygen sensor or valve cover seals, but those tasks are better left to professionals. Honda's solution has effectively addressed the issue in most cases, and nowadays, few people complain about it on online forums. However, under harsh environmental conditions like high altitudes or prolonged idling, the issue may still occur in rare instances, but regular maintenance by the owner can prevent it. From the perspective of automotive technology enthusiasts, the root cause of the oil dilution issue in Honda's 1.5T engine lies in gasoline mixing into the oil circuit during cold weather. The company addressed this by using OTA updates to recalibrate ECU parameters, reducing fuel injection volume to balance emissions and fix the defect. Currently, newer models have virtually no reported cases, and the recall repairs for older vehicles show stable results. Data indicates a 90% reduction in fuel infiltration post-optimization, with smoother engine operation. Does a Nail Puncture on the Tire Tread Require Replacement?

Whether a tire needs to be replaced after a nail puncture on the tread: 1. Check if it's punctured: Pour some water on the area where the nail is embedded and observe if there is any air leakage. If no bubbles appear, it means the nail hasn't fully penetrated the tire. If it has, there will definitely be air leakage because the nail cannot seal the hole. 2. If not fully penetrated: To prevent the nail from going deeper, you can use a screwdriver or car key to pry it out. 3. After removing the nail: Pour water on the punctured area again to check for air leakage. If there's no leakage, no special treatment is needed, and you can continue using the tire normally.

How to Test if an ABS Sensor is Good or Bad?

ABS sensor testing methods are: 1. Use a fault diagnostic tool to read the fault codes. If there is an issue with the sensor, the ABS computer will display a fault code, and the warning light on the dashboard will illuminate; 2. Measure the resistance of the ABS sensor with a multimeter. The resistance should be between 1000 and 1300 ohms. If it falls outside this range, it indicates a problem with the ABS sensor. Additional information: ABS sensors are used in automotive ABS systems to monitor vehicle speed. The ABS sensor interacts with a toothed ring that rotates synchronously with the wheel, generating a set of quasi-sinusoidal AC signals whose frequency and amplitude are related to wheel speed. This output signal is transmitted to the ABS electronic control unit (ECU) to enable real-time monitoring of wheel speed.

How to Distinguish Between the Positive and Negative Terminals of a Car Battery?

Distinguishing between the positive and negative terminals of a car battery can be done by observing the color of the wiring harness. If it is red, the terminal is positive, while black indicates the negative terminal. Differences between positive and negative terminals: The thicker terminal post is the positive terminal of the battery, and the thinner one is the negative terminal. Working principle: During charging, electrical energy is converted into chemical energy, and during discharging, chemical energy is converted back into electrical energy. When the battery is charged with direct current, lead and lead dioxide are generated at the two electrodes respectively. After the power source is removed, it returns to the state before discharge, forming a chemical battery. A lead-acid battery is a rechargeable battery that can be repeatedly charged and discharged, known as a secondary battery.
